Option 1: Taxis in Dubai – Convenient but Pricey
Taxis are everywhere in Dubai — and they are also easily available and comfortable. However, costs can stack up quickly if you plan on exploring multiple places or staying for several days.
Pros:
- Easily available at airports, malls, and hotels
- Air-conditioned and metered fares
- Good for short, urgent trips
Cons:
- Can get expensive for long distances
- Extra charges for airport pickups, tolls, and night travel
- Limited flexibility compared to rentals
If you’re comparing Taxi vs Rental Cars in Dubai, then taxis may offer convenience, but they also lack the freedom and affordability rentals offer for longer stays.
Option 2: Dubai Public Transportation – Budget-Friendly but Limited
Dubai’s public transport system — including the Metro, buses, and trams — is affordable and clean. However, it doesn’t always reach every destination directly.
Pros:
- Very affordable
- Great for solo travellers and budget trips
- No parking or fuel costs
Cons:
- Fixed routes and schedules
- Not ideal for large groups or families
- Time-consuming during transfers and peak hours
When it comes to Dubai public transportation, then you will find it’s a great choice for the city center but not ideal for off-route spots, desert safaris, or late-night outings.
